Drone attack on Rasheed Hotel - No Injuries Reported

By John Lee. The Ministry of Interior has confirmed that a drone struck the upper part of the Rasheed Hotel in Baghdad's Green Zome without causing casualties or significant material damage. According to the ministry, forensic teams conducted a site and technical inspection following the incident and determined that the drone collided with the hotel's outer […]

DNO Confirms Shut Down of Production at Tawke

By John Lee. DNO has confirmed that it has temporarily shut down production and drilling operations on the Tawke license in the Kurdistan region of Iraq, and evacuated its staff, as a result of the Iran-Israel-US war. In a statement contained in its Annual Report 2025, the company said it continues to monitor developments closely […]

U.S. Refuelling Aircraft Lost in Western Iraq

By John Lee. U.S. Central Command (CENTCOM) has confirmed the loss of a U.S. KC-135 Stratotanker aerial refuelling aircraft during operations over Iraq. According to a statement issued on 12th March 2026, the incident occurred in friendly airspace during Operation Epic Fury and involved two aircraft. One of the aircraft went down in western Iraq, […]

Iraqi Cabinet Approves Procurement of Anti-Drone Defences

By John Lee. Iraq's Ministry of Interior has been authorised to contract with the Military Industrialization Authority (MIA) to purchase a system designed to counter un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s). According to the Prime Minister's Office, the Council of Ministers approved granting the ministry the authority to conclude the contract as part of efforts to strengthen Iraq's […]
